Expert Witnesses

The best railroad and train accident lawyer can help create a strong case by obtaining the required expert witnesses to back your claim. They could be engineers or medical experts who can provide information about the specific areas of your injury. They will also be able to help you understand the impact of those injuries on your future. For instance an neurologist can help your attorney explain the symptoms of your brain injury so that a jury can better comprehend the severity of the injury and how it could affect you in the future.

Your lawyer will usually hire these experts based on their expertise in the area of your injury. They will then conduct extensive research and assess their credentials based on as well as their educational qualifications, professional affiliations track record, and more. Once they have a shortlist of potential expert witness candidates, they will interview them and select the most suitable to help you.

Experts can help the jury and the court determine the cause of the accident and who was responsible. They can provide an explanation of the effects of various factors, including road conditions, weather conditions, and equipment failures. They can also help the court understand how these factors could have been prevented.

Other kinds of expert witnesses your attorney could rely on are:

Experts in accident reconstruction can analyze the evidence at the scene of a crash and recreate the incident to show how it took place. Engineers can testify regarding the design of a vehicle or structure to see if it is safe. Financial experts and actuaries can testify about the economic impact of a accident by calculating lost wages and future financial implications.
